For a certain organ pipe, the first three resonance frequencies are in the ratio of \(1:3:5\) respectively. If the frequency of fifth harmonic is \(405\,Hz\) and the speed of sound in air is \(324 \,ms ^{-1}\) the length of the organ pipe is \(..........m.\)
- A \(0\)
- B \(2\)
- C \(3\)
- D \(1\)
Answer & Solution
Correct Answer
(D) \(1\)
Step-by-step Solution
Detailed explanation
For \(5^{\text {th }}\) harmonic in closed organ pipe, \(f _5=\frac{5 V }{4 \ell} \Rightarrow 405=\frac{5 \times 324}{4 \ell}\) \(\Rightarrow \ell=1 \,\)
